Transaction 516da5ee32ee7268aa10b7289282480a850cdfd83a7a4afeca51d34541969b8b

1 Input
2 Outputs
  • 516da5ee32ee7268aa10b7289282480a850cdfd83a7a4afeca51d34541969b8b:0
  • value  766509
    address  3Kg2yKffRz2VDhfxW5wHqJB4Jq5Dh8pqar
  • 516da5ee32ee7268aa10b7289282480a850cdfd83a7a4afeca51d34541969b8b:1
  • value  407602071
    address  1HxFDFzZJAqPtY4z5sSHN3wj227jTzatkP